| Aspect | Compensation | Payroll Specialist |
|---|---|---|
| Primary Focus | Designing and managing employee pay structures, benefits, and incentives | Processing employee wages, tax deductions, and payroll transactions |
| Required Credentials | HR or compensation certifications, degree in HR or related field | Accounting or payroll certifications, experience with payroll software |
| Work Environment | HR departments, compensation teams, benefits administration | Payroll departments, accounting teams, HR support roles |
| Industry Usage | Used across HR and compensation management functions | Primarily in payroll processing and accounting departments |
While both roles relate to employee pay, Compensation focuses on developing pay structures and benefits strategies, whereas Payroll Specialist handles the actual processing of wages and deductions. Understanding these differences helps organizations assign the right responsibilities and find suitable candidates.

Job Summary:
The Compensation Partner develops and advances strategic and operational priorities in conjunction with the Compensation leadership team. This role proactively identifies compensation-related risks, develops mitigation plans, and focuses on creating and executing strategic compensation strategies and project plans to ensure timely deliverables. This position requires strong collaboration and partnership with internal stakeholders and leaders throughout the organization to gain insight and buy-in for programs. responsible for the full lifecycle of broad-based compensation programs, including market analysis, program design, and administration. This role requires expertise in managing annual pay cycles, bonus plans, and leading cross-functional projects.
Key Performance Indicators:
Growth: Support compensation programs that enable the business to attract key talent
Budgets: Synergy benefit offerings and delivery (People & Spend)
People: Retention / Engagement / Enablement / Development
Principal Duties and Responsibilities:
Lead network-wide compensation initiatives, including the development and implementation of comprehensive compensation programs, salary range and grading structures, and sophisticated commission and incentive programs.
Cultivate strategic partnerships with senior stakeholders and business leaders to drive the successful execution of complex compensation and total rewards strategies, ensuring alignment with organizational goals.
Provide expert knowledge and support on wage and hour regulations, ensuring compliance within compensation practices.
Leverage advanced analytical techniques to deliver actionable insights that inform strategic compensation decisions and drive program optimization.
Provide strategic and operational management of broad-based compensation programs, encompassing market analysis, program design, administration, annual pay cycles, bonus plans, and cross-functional project leadership.
Develop and implement proactive strategies to address and mitigate pay equity and compression risks, ensuring fair and equitable compensation practices.
Provide expert consultation and leadership on cross-functional and corporate project teams, driving strategic initiatives and delivering impactful results.
Maintain and enforce expert-level knowledge of all applicable wage and hour regulations, policies, and procedures, ensuring organizational adherence and minimizing risk.
Conduct in-depth market research and cultivate external relationships to identify emerging compensation trends and best practices, informing the development of innovative strategies.
Provide expert coaching and mentorship to leaders and HR professionals, elevating compensation knowledge and capabilities across the organization.
Collaborate with HR Centers of Excellence (COEs) to provide strategic program feedback and recommendations, driving continuous improvement and ensuring seamless execution of HR initiatives.
Drive and execute highly complex and strategic ad hoc compensation projects as assigned, demonstrating exceptional problem-solving and project management skills.
